Open Data- the new reality
• Starting point • Roots in Freedom of Information legislation
- oldest identified with Sweden in 1766;- U.S.A. 1966;- Canada FOI as well as Privacy Act; 1983; - Ontario Municipal Freedom of Information and Protection of Privacy Act, 1990
• More recently, Open Data seen as foundational component of Open Government• focuses on citizen engagement, transparency,
accountability, collaboration and innovation

Defining Open Data
Jury KongaOpen by Design TM
“A piece of content or data is open to anyone is free to use, reuse, and redistribute it — subject only, at most, to the requirement to attribute and/or share-alike.”
opendefinition.org/
Open Data is a foundational component for Open Government and focuses on freely making public data available in a usable format for all to re-use and add value for the benefit of citizens.

Open Data Benefits- a Citizen & Community perspective
• Ease of access to government information
• Economic development opportunities leading to job creation
• Reduced costs for government operations
• Enhanced eService delivery
• Apps, Apps, Apps – for citizen, business and community
• Increased opportunities for community engagement and collaboration in addressing societal needs
Open Data Matters October 30, 2012. 18Jury KongaOpen by Design TM
Open Data Benefits- a Business perspective
• Economic development opportunities
• Reduced costs to find & use government data
• Start-ups that leverage the data
• Value Added Resellers
• Innovation through new products & services
Open Data Matters October 30, 2012. 19Jury KongaOpen by Design TM
Open Data Benefits- a Government perspective
• Enhanced services to citizens and businesses
• Reduced costs via internal access and less external FOI and data requests
• Economic development
• Improved government transparency & trust
• Increased citizen engagement, collaboration with business and community groups
• Enhanced transparency and increased TRUST

• Informal defn: “Open science is the idea that scientific knowledge of all kinds should be openly shared as early as is practical in the discovery process.”
• Fundamental Goals – July 28, 2009. Transparency in experimental methodology, observation and collection of data Public availability and reusability of scientific data Public accessibility and transparency of scientific communication Using web-based tools to facilitate scientific collaboration
• Opportunity for collaboration and benefits to society are HUGE
Moving forward … not just Open Gov DataOpen Science Data
